There were a wide range of career paths for female students who studied computer science, mainly including the following categories: ** 1. Technology Development ** 1. ** Software Engineer **: To participate in the development, design, and programming of software projects. You need to be proficient in programming languages and build software systems according to project requirements. 2. **Web Front-End Development **: responsible for the design, layout, visual effects, and interaction of the web interface, involving technologies such as browser language, browser style, and javelin. 3. ** Game Design Testing **: Participating in the design of the game, including the design of the gameplay, rules, and levels. At the same time, testing the game to find loopholes, bugs, and other problems in the game to ensure the quality of the game and user experience. ** 2. Art design ** 1. ** Web design and art design **: Focus on the visual design of the web page, including color matching, graphic design, page layout, etc., to improve the aesthetics and user appeal of the web page. 2. ** User Interface Design **: Mainly responsible for designing software, websites, mobile applications, and other interface. From the perspective of user experience, design simple, easy to use, and beautiful interface. ** 3. Testing Category ** 1. ** Software Testing Engineer **: Carry out tests on the developed software, including functional tests, performance tests, compatibility tests, etc., and check whether the software meets the requirements in the requirements specifications to ensure the software quality. ** 4. Management ** 1. ** Project Manager **: responsible for the overall planning, organization, coordination, and control of computer related projects, ensuring that the project is completed smoothly according to the predetermined target, budget, and time requirements. Requires a certain technical background and project management ability. 2. ** Software and hardware architect **: Design the overall architecture of computer systems or software, including hardware selection, software framework design, etc., and plan and guide the performance, reliability, and expansibility of the system. ** 5. Education ** Computer teacher: Information technology teacher in primary and secondary schools, imparting computer related knowledge to students. Job stability and winter and summer vacations. ** 6. Sales and Service ** 1. ** Sales Representative **: To sell products or services related to computers to customers, you need to have a deep understanding of computer products and technologies in order to effectively introduce and promote the products to customers. 2. ** Pre-sales and after-sales service, technical support **: Before the sale, answer questions about computer products or services for customers and provide technical advice; after the sale, solve problems encountered during the use of products for customers and provide technical support and maintenance services. ** VII. Data and emerging technologies ** 1. ** Data analyst **: Collect, process, and analyze a large amount of data to provide data support and decision-making basis for enterprises or organizations. You need to master data analysis tools and techniques, as well as data mining, data visualization, and other skills. 2. ** Artificial Intelligence Engineer **: Participating in the research and development of artificial intelligence projects, such as the development of artificial intelligence algorithms, model training, etc. This requires mastering artificial intelligence-related technologies such as machine learning and deep learning. 3. ** Cloud computing engineer **: responsible for the construction, deployment, management, and maintenance of cloud computing platforms, including technical work in Cloud Virtual Machine, cloud storage, cloud networks, and so on. The computer science major had a certain degree of learning difficulty. It covered a wide range of content, including programming, data structures, algorithms, operating systems, networks, and libraries. This required the learner to have strong mathematical and logical thinking skills. Moreover, computer technology was developing rapidly. Students had to keep up with new technologies and master the latest programming languages and development tools, which further increased the complexity of learning. However, as long as the learner listened carefully, participated in class discussions, practiced more, and actively sought help, they could gradually master the relevant skills and knowledge. In addition, there are many online resources and communities on the Internet that can provide additional support and guidance for students. Girls learning computer science didn't necessarily go bald. Baldness was not directly related to learning computer science. It was more related to long-term mental work, overtime, staying up late, body hormone imbalance, lack of exercise, genetics, and some special diseases. If there were situations such as sitting there for a long time without moving to code, often staying up late to work overtime, overusing the brain, and not paying attention to the body during the process of learning computers, problems such as hormonal imbalance may occur, resulting in hair loss. However, if good living habits could be maintained, such as resting on time and exercising appropriately, baldness could also be avoided.
